The Intercollegiate Tennis Association (ITA) is the governing body of college tennis and a coaches association, both an advocate and an authority for the sport and its members. The ITA is committed to serving college tennis and returning the leaders of tomorrow while promoting both the athletic and academic achievements of the collegiate tennis community. The ITA, founded in 1956, is comprised of more than 2,000 mens and womens varsity tennis teams representing more than 1,250 institutions, while administering numerous regional and national championships, and the ITA/Tennis Point College Tennis Rankings for 20,000 college varsity student-athletes across five levels of play. The ITA also bolsters an industry leading awards program for players and coaches to honor excellence in academics, leadership, and sportsmanship. In this episode, we take you back to December 2022, to a conversation between Dave and Simon Earnshaw, Head Women’s Coach at NC State, where they discuss the philosophy that has guided his remarkable career, how he continues to adjust his approach to success, and much more. Simon is entering his 13th season at NC State, with 10 consecutive NCAA Championship appearances, three ACC Women’s Coach of the Year awards and the program’s first NCAA Final Four and National Championship match appearances. Prior to his time at NC State, Simon won 9 NCAA DII National Championship titles with Armstrong Atlantic (3 men’s titles, and 6 women’s titles).
